Output 21b65a863844348bbe318fe01f4619c5ade21d892898148cb2a0dde121bb75b1:0

value
343626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fb45adba1de30371f2f08fc10be6ffc767822c8 OP_EQUALVERIFY OP_CHECKSIG
address
1JUe7vHYULGoGLyspV7PHC9bPh86nmoHLZ
transaction
21b65a863844348bbe318fe01f4619c5ade21d892898148cb2a0dde121bb75b1
spent
true